Characterization of the Hilbert ball by its Automorphisms

Complex Variables 2007-05-23 v1

Abstract

We show in this paper that every domain in a separable Hilbert space, say \cH\cH, which has a C2C^2 smooth strongly pseudoconvex boundary point at which an automorphism orbit accumulates is biholomorphic to the unit ball of \cH\cH. This is the complete generalization of the Wong-Rosay theorem to a separable Hilbert space of infinite dimension. Our work here is an improvement from the preceding work of Kim/Krantz [KIK] and subsequent improvement of Byun/Gaussier/Kim [BGK] in the infinite dimensions.
